Quote:
corona is a novel virus, meaning no one has immunity so everyone who comes in contact with it is guaranteed to get it.
NOT true. Even without immunity the chances of contracting it from a random exposure are pretty low (IIRC < 5%). If the carrier is asymptomatic the chances are estimated to be even lower, like 1%.

Quote:
Does that mean that it isn't if, but when, we all get it? Is the only reason for the drastic precautions to not overwhelm hospitals?
I'll spare you the math, but based on what we know about the R0 today something like 70% of the population will eventually contract COVID-19. After that we reach the "herd immunity" stage and the virus starts dying out for lack of new hosts to infect. The most important variable is still the rate of spread, and how quickly the peak in active infections occurs (more quicker == more higher). So expect to see the lockdowns remain (and possibly even intensify) for weeks if not months until we pass the peak.
